ABSTRACT:
A shade for protecting an infant from incident sunlight while transporting the infant in an automobile. The shade is made of an opaque, light weight, washable material, to which are attached two drawstrings. The drawstrings hold the shade in position by means of attached suction cups to the front or back automobile window, and tying to the front seat headrest.
